Transaction 17073f49d70dbe5afec618694a0b601e552ca53bd55479304f0265ef77773076
1 Input
1 Output
-
17073f49d70dbe5afec618694a0b601e552ca53bd55479304f0265ef77773076:0
- value
- 1592868
- script pubkey
- OP_0 OP_PUSHBYTES_20 0de860913f4738f2407db51121fa777340da27b1
- address
- bc1qph5xpyflguu0ysrak5gjr7nhwdqd5fa3082cj7